Zinbiel algebras are nilpotent
David Towers (Lancaster University, UK)
30-Jan-2023, 15:00-16:00 (15 months ago)
Abstract: Zinbiel algebras were introduced by Loday in 1995. They are the Koszul dual of Leibniz algebras and Lemaire proposed the name of Zinbiel, which is obtained by writing Leibniz backwards. In this talk, I will introduce some of their main properties, including the fact that, over any field, they are nilpotent.
